Lowe Living Talks | Land Acquisition
In Lowe Living’s very first speaker event, we are talking all about land acquisition. The idea of land acquisition often comes with a negative connotation – those greedy developers with the blurry details demolishing beautiful houses. However, the reality can be quite the opposite.
With Melbourne’s exclusive Bayside suburbs ranking as some of the most sought-after locations in Melbourne, it houses quite a diverse demographic. There is strong demand for both large homes for growing families and apartments for downsizers. Those owner-occupiers in these areas are enjoying strong market interest for their existing homes, which can often be overwhelming when trying to make the best decision for you.
